Spindle Variable Speed Drive

Updated: 2026-07-20

Overview

Spindle speed changers are mechanical components designed to modify the rotational speed of machine tool spindles. They serve as intermediaries between power sources and spindles, enabling operators to achieve optimal cutting speeds for different materials and operations. These devices are particularly valuable in settings where variable speed control is essential but direct spindle speed adjustment isn't feasible. Modern spindle speed changers have evolved from simple manual gearboxes to sophisticated systems with automatic shifting capabilities. They play a crucial role in maintaining machining precision while extending tool life by ensuring appropriate cutting speeds. The technology is widely adopted in metalworking, woodworking, and other precision manufacturing industries.

Structure and Working Principle

A typical spindle speed changer consists of a housing, input/output shafts, gear sets or pulley systems, and a shifting mechanism. The gear-based models use different gear ratios to alter speed, while belt-driven versions adjust pulley diameters. Some advanced versions incorporate electromagnetic or hydraulic coupling systems for smoother transitions. The working principle involves transferring power from the motor to the spindle through these adjustable transmission elements. When the speed ratio changes, the spindle's rotational speed increases or decreases accordingly while maintaining torque characteristics. Modern variants often include sensors and digital controls for precise speed regulation and monitoring.

Key Features

High-quality spindle speed changers offer several distinguishing features. Precision engineering ensures minimal vibration and noise during operation, critical for maintaining machining accuracy. Many models incorporate heat-resistant materials and efficient cooling systems to handle continuous operation in industrial environments. Durability is another key characteristic, with components designed to withstand the mechanical stresses of frequent speed changes. Some advanced models feature automatic lubrication systems and wear indicators for predictive maintenance. The most sophisticated versions integrate with CNC systems for programmed speed changes during complex machining operations.

Application Areas

Spindle speed changers find extensive use in CNC machining centers where they enable optimal cutting speeds for different tools and materials. They're equally valuable in traditional lathes and milling machines, particularly in job shops handling diverse workpieces. The textile industry utilizes them in spinning and weaving machinery to adjust yarn tension and production rates. Automotive manufacturers employ these devices in production lines for engine component machining. Woodworking applications include routing, drilling, and shaping operations where material density varies significantly. The packaging industry also benefits from speed changers in labeling and cutting equipment that require precise speed synchronization.

Maintenance and Precautions

Proper maintenance significantly extends the service life of spindle speed changers. Regular lubrication according to manufacturer specifications is essential, with particular attention to gear teeth and bearing surfaces. Operators should monitor for unusual noises or vibrations that might indicate alignment issues or component wear. Precautions include avoiding sudden speed changes under heavy loads, which can cause gear damage. Environmental factors like dust and moisture should be controlled, especially in open-gear designs. For units with electronic controls, periodic inspection of connections and sensors helps prevent unexpected downtime. Always adhere to the manufacturer's recommended service intervals for optimal performance.

B2B Procurement Guide

When procuring spindle speed changers commercially, consider the torque and speed range requirements of your applications. Verify compatibility with existing spindle interfaces and mounting configurations. For CNC applications, ensure the changer supports the required control interfaces and response times. Evaluate suppliers based on their industry experience and availability of technical support. Request detailed specifications including efficiency ratings, backlash values, and maintenance requirements. Consider total cost of ownership rather than just initial price, factoring in expected service life and energy efficiency. For high-volume purchases, inquire about customization options and volume discounts.
